How Solo-Friendly is Koala Park Sanctuary Sydney?

A solo traveler can cover the compact 10-acre grounds in 1–2 h, join keeper talks, hand-feed kangaroos, and ask questions freely; only drawback is limited depth if you want a full-day activity.

Considerations for visiting Koala Park Sanctuary Sydney (solo trip)

Positives:

  • Intimate setting: Small groups at talks let you interact directly with keepers and animals.
  • Photography friendly: You can use your own camera free throughout the park.

Challenges:

  • Weather exposure: Most paths and seating are outdoors; bring rain gear or sunblock.
  • Limited seating: Presentation areas fill up; arrive early to secure a spot.

Recommended visit duration: 2-3 hours

Why 2-3 hours visit duration is ideal for solo trip: Catch multiple keeper talks and explore the wildlife trail without rushing.

Solo-Friendly Activities in Koala Park Sanctuary Sydney

Koala Presentation:

Meet and pat koalas under keeper guidance during scheduled talks.

Tip: Arrive 5 minutes early to secure a front-row spot and free photos.

Wildlife Walk:

Self-guided stroll through 10 acres of eucalypt groves and rainforests.

Tip: Follow the marked path to spot free-roaming kangaroos and emus.

Kangaroo Feeding:

Hand-feed tame kangaroos in a walk-through pen.

Tip: Buy A$2 feed at the entrance to attract kangaroos for close-up shots.

Farmyard & Reptile Talk:

Watch keepers feed wombats, sheep and reptiles while you learn.

Tip: Note show times on arrival and ask questions to the keepers.

Typical Budget for Solo Traveler (1 Adult)

ItemCost (Approx.)
Adult admission ticketAUD 32
Kangaroo feedAUD 2
Return transport (train/bus)AUD 6
SouvenirAUD 15
Total EstimatedAUD 55

Note: All prices are indicative and may vary. Please check directly with the venue for the most accurate and up-to-date information.

When is the best time to visit Koala Park Sanctuary Sydney?

In summer bring sun protection and water; koalas seek shade midday. Spring brings joeys—check online for special joey updates. On rainy days shows may be shortened; call ahead.

How to Maximize Your Visit to Koala Park Sanctuary Sydney

  1. Check show schedule: Review keeper talk times online before arrival to plan your visit flow.
  2. Buy feed on entry: Purchase kangaroo feed right after entry to streamline feeding time.
